專利名稱:一種電液智能分布式控制器的制作方法
技術(shù)領(lǐng)域:
本發(fā)明涉及一種電子控制器,特別是一種電液智能分布式控制器。
背景技術(shù):
目前大多數(shù)特種車輛、工程機(jī)械裝備控制系統(tǒng)均使用集中式的CPCI總線控制器作為控制核心,集中式CPCI總線控制器功能集中且復(fù)雜,其組成主要包括CPU板、I/O板、A/D板、通訊板、電源板及背板等。CPU板、I/O板、A/D板、通訊板、電源板通過專用連接器與背板連接。由于集中式CPCI總線控制器控制方式高度集中,局部的故障可能造成系統(tǒng)的整體失效,降低了系統(tǒng)的可靠性和可擴(kuò)充性
發(fā)明內(nèi)容
本發(fā)明目的在于提供一種電液智能分布式控制器,解決集中式CPCI總線控制器局部的故障可能造成系統(tǒng)的整體失效,系統(tǒng)的可靠性和可擴(kuò)充性低的問題。一種電液智能分布式控制器,包括CPU電路、A/D采集電路、開關(guān)量輸出電路、開關(guān)量輸入電路和電源電路、CAN總線通訊電路,其中,A/D采集電路,包括濾波單元、多路模擬開關(guān)、A/D轉(zhuǎn)換器;開關(guān)量輸出電路,包括隔離芯片、電子繼電器開關(guān);CAN總線通訊電路,包括CAN驅(qū)動(dòng)器、終端電阻;電源電路包括開關(guān)K1、5V隔離電源和12V隔離電源。CPU電路采用32位單片機(jī)作為控制核心。外部輸入電源與開關(guān)Kl輸入端導(dǎo)線連接,電源電路的輸出端與CPU電路的供電輸入端印制導(dǎo)線連接,電源電路的輸出端與A/D采集電路的供電輸入端印制導(dǎo)線連接,電源電路的輸出端與開關(guān)量輸入電路的供電輸入端印制導(dǎo)線連接,電源電路的輸出端與開關(guān)量輸出電路的供電輸入端印制導(dǎo)線連接,電源電路的輸出端與CAN總線通訊電路的供電輸入端印制導(dǎo)線連接,CPU電路的SPI接口端與A/D采集電路的SPI接口端印制導(dǎo)線連接,CPU電路的數(shù)字輸入端與開關(guān)量輸入電路的輸出端印制導(dǎo)線連接,CPU電路的數(shù)字輸出端與隔離芯片的輸入端印制導(dǎo)線連接,CPU電路的CAN通訊端口與CAN總線通訊電路的CAN驅(qū)動(dòng)器的通訊端口印制導(dǎo)線連接。開關(guān)Kl的輸出端分別與5V隔離電源的輸入端、12V隔離電源的輸入端印制導(dǎo)線連接;濾波單元的模擬信號(hào)輸出端與多路模擬開關(guān)的輸入端印制導(dǎo)線連接,多路模擬開關(guān)的輸出端與A/D轉(zhuǎn)換器的模擬輸入端印制導(dǎo)線連接;隔離芯片的數(shù)字輸出端與電子繼電器開關(guān)的輸入端印制導(dǎo)線連接;CAN總線驅(qū)動(dòng)器的輸出端與終端電阻印制導(dǎo)線連接。外部輸入的電源,經(jīng)過電源電路轉(zhuǎn)換為5V、12V和24V三種電源后,為CPU電路、A/D采集電路、開關(guān)量輸出電路、開關(guān)量輸入電路和CAN總線通訊電路正常工作供電。A/D采集電路將外部模擬信號(hào)經(jīng)濾波單元進(jìn)行濾波處理后,由多路模擬開關(guān)選擇輸出至A/D轉(zhuǎn)換器,A/D轉(zhuǎn)換器將模擬信號(hào)通過量化和比較,轉(zhuǎn)換為數(shù)字信號(hào),輸出至CPU電路,實(shí)現(xiàn)對(duì)外部模擬輸入信號(hào)的采集。外部開關(guān)信號(hào)量輸入至開關(guān)量輸入電路,經(jīng)過擴(kuò)展I/O芯片,實(shí)現(xiàn)電平轉(zhuǎn)換和邏輯鎖存,將外部開關(guān)信號(hào)實(shí)時(shí)輸出至CPU電路。開關(guān)量輸出電路將CPU電路控制輸出邏輯電平信號(hào)通過隔離芯片隔離輸出后,驅(qū)動(dòng)電子繼電器開關(guān)的通斷,實(shí)現(xiàn)將CPU電路控制輸出邏輯轉(zhuǎn)為加載于負(fù)載上的功率電壓。CAN總線通訊電路通過CAN總線驅(qū)動(dòng)器和終端電阻,將外部CAN總線傳輸?shù)牟罘中盘?hào)轉(zhuǎn)換為與CPU電路共地的電平信號(hào),通過與CPU電路的通訊端口的連接,實(shí)現(xiàn)對(duì)總線的控制和訪問。CPU電路將來自經(jīng)A/D采集電路、開關(guān)量輸入電路、CAN總線通訊電路處理獲得的數(shù)字信號(hào)和通訊數(shù)據(jù),進(jìn)行邏輯處理和計(jì)算,轉(zhuǎn)換為控制開關(guān)量輸出電路、CAN總線通訊電路的輸出控制信號(hào),實(shí)現(xiàn)對(duì)外部負(fù)載的閉環(huán)控制和總線通訊。本電液智能分布式控制器解決了集中式CPCI總線控制器局部的故障可能造成系統(tǒng)的整體失效,系統(tǒng)的可靠性和可擴(kuò)充性低的問題。是一種集汽車電子技術(shù)、軟PLC技術(shù)、總線技術(shù)為一體的高技術(shù)部件,是一種針對(duì)特種車輛、工程機(jī)械等戶外裝備的控制單元。本電液智能分布式控制器完全可以應(yīng)用于特種車輛、工程機(jī)械、以及相關(guān)工廠自動(dòng)化領(lǐng)域。
圖I 一種電液智能分布式控制器的組成框 圖2 —種電液智能分布式控制器的電源電路組成框 圖3 —種電液智能分布式控制器的A/D采集電路組成框 圖4 一種電液智能分布式控制器的開關(guān)量輸出電路組成框 圖5 —種電液智能分布式控制器的開關(guān)量輸入電路組成框 圖6 —種電液智能分布式控制器的CAN總線通訊電路組成框圖。I. CPU電路2.A/D采集電路3.開關(guān)量輸出電路4.開關(guān)量輸入電路5. CAN總線通訊電路6.電源電路7.5V隔離電源8. 12V隔離電源9.濾波單元10.多路模擬開關(guān)11.A/D轉(zhuǎn)換器12.隔離芯片13.電子繼電器開關(guān)14.CAN驅(qū)動(dòng)器15.擴(kuò)展I/O芯片。
具體實(shí)施例方式一種電液智能分布式控制器,包括CPU電路I、A/D采集電路2、開關(guān)量輸出電路
3、開關(guān)量輸入電路4和電源電路6、CAN總線通訊電路5。其中,A/D采集電路2,包括濾波單元9、多路模擬開關(guān)10、A/D轉(zhuǎn)換器11 ;開關(guān)量輸出電路3,包括隔離芯片12、電子繼電器開關(guān)13 ;CAN總線通訊電路5,包括CAN驅(qū)動(dòng)器14、終端電阻R ;電源電路6 :包括開關(guān)KU5V隔離電源7和12V隔離電源8。CPU電路I采用32位單片機(jī)為控制核心。外部輸入電源與開關(guān)Kl輸入端導(dǎo)線連接,電源電路6的輸出端與CPU電路I的供電輸入端印制導(dǎo)線連接,電源電路6的輸出端與A/D采集電路2的供電輸入端印制導(dǎo)線連接,電源電路6的輸出端與開關(guān)量輸入電路4的供電輸入端印制導(dǎo)線連接,電源電路6的輸出端與開關(guān)量輸出電路3的供電輸入端印制導(dǎo)線連接,電源電路6的輸出端與CAN總線通訊電路5的供電輸入端印制導(dǎo)線連接,CPU電路I的SPI接口端與A/D采集電路2的SPI接口端印制導(dǎo)線連接,CPU電路I的數(shù)字輸入端與開關(guān)量輸入電路4的輸出端印制導(dǎo)線連接,CPU電路I的數(shù)字輸出端與開關(guān)量輸出電路3隔離芯片12的輸入端印制導(dǎo)線連接,CPU電路I的CAN通訊端口與CAN總線通訊電路5的CAN驅(qū)動(dòng)器14的通訊端口印制導(dǎo)線連接。開關(guān)Kl的輸出端分別與5V隔離電源7的輸入端、12V隔離電源8的輸入端印制導(dǎo)線連接;濾波單元9的模擬信號(hào)輸出端與多路模擬開關(guān)10的輸入端印制導(dǎo)線連接,多路模擬開關(guān)10的輸出端與A/D轉(zhuǎn)換器11的模擬輸入端印制導(dǎo)線連接;隔離芯片12的數(shù)字輸出端與電子繼電器開關(guān)13的輸入端印制導(dǎo)線連接;CAN總線驅(qū)動(dòng)器14的輸出端與終端電阻R印制導(dǎo)線連接。外部輸入的電源,經(jīng)過電源電路6轉(zhuǎn)換為5V、12V和24V三種電源后,供CPU電路I、A/D采集電路2、開關(guān)量輸出電路3、開關(guān)量輸入電路4和CAN總線通訊電路5正常工作供電使用。A/D采集電路2將外部模擬信號(hào)經(jīng)濾波單元9進(jìn)行濾波處理后,由多路模擬開關(guān)10選擇輸出至A/D轉(zhuǎn)換器11,A/D轉(zhuǎn)換器11將模擬信號(hào)通過量化和比較,轉(zhuǎn)換為數(shù)字信號(hào),輸出至CPU電路1,實(shí)現(xiàn)對(duì)外部模擬輸入信號(hào)的采集。外部開關(guān)信號(hào)量輸入至開關(guān)量輸入電路4,經(jīng)過擴(kuò)展I/O芯片15,實(shí)現(xiàn)電平轉(zhuǎn)換和邏輯鎖存,將外部開關(guān)信號(hào)實(shí)時(shí)輸出至CPU電路I。開關(guān)量輸出電路3將CPU電路I控制輸出邏輯電平信號(hào)通過隔離芯片12隔離輸出后,驅(qū)動(dòng)電子繼電器開關(guān)13的通斷,實(shí)現(xiàn)將CPU電路控制輸出邏輯轉(zhuǎn)為加載于負(fù)載上的功率電壓。CAN總線通訊電路5通過CAN總線驅(qū)動(dòng)器14和終端電阻R,將外部CAN總線傳輸?shù)牟罘中盘?hào)轉(zhuǎn)換為與CPU電路I共地的電平信號(hào),通過與CPU電路I的通訊端口的 連接,實(shí)現(xiàn)對(duì)總線的控制和訪問。CPU電路I將來自經(jīng)A/D采集電路2、開關(guān)量輸入電路4、CAN總線通訊電路5處理獲得的數(shù)字信號(hào)和通訊數(shù)據(jù),進(jìn)行邏輯處理和計(jì)算,轉(zhuǎn)換為控制開關(guān)量輸出電路3、CAN總線通訊電路5的輸出控制信號(hào),實(shí)現(xiàn)對(duì)外部負(fù)載的閉環(huán)控制和總線通訊。
權(quán)利要求
1.一種電液智能分布式控制器,其特征在于包括CPU電路(I)、A/D采集電路(2)、開關(guān)量輸出電路(3)、開關(guān)量輸入電路(4)和電源電路(6)、CAN總線通訊電路(5);其中,A/D采集電路(2),包括濾波單元(9)、多路模擬開關(guān)(10)、A/D轉(zhuǎn)換器(11);開關(guān)量輸出電路(3),包括隔離芯片(12)、電子繼電器開關(guān)(13) ;CAN總線通訊電路(5),包括CAN驅(qū)動(dòng)器(14)、終端電阻R ;電源電路(6):包括開關(guān)K1、5V隔離電源(7)和12V隔離電源(8) ;CPU電路(I)采用32位單片機(jī); 外部輸入電源與開關(guān)Kl輸入端導(dǎo)線連接,電源電路(6)的輸出端與CPU電路(I)的供電輸入端印制導(dǎo)線連接,電源電路(6)的輸出端與A/D采集電路(2)的供電輸入端印制導(dǎo)線連接,電源電路(6)的輸出端與開關(guān)量輸入電路(4)的供電輸入端印制導(dǎo)線連接,電源電路(6)的輸出端與開關(guān)量輸出電路(3)的供電輸入端印制導(dǎo)線連接,電源電路(6)的輸出端與CAN總線通訊電路(5)的供電輸入端印制導(dǎo)線連接,CPU電路(I)的SPI接口端與A/D采集電路(2)的SPI接口端印制導(dǎo)線連接,CPU電路(I)的數(shù)字輸入端與開關(guān)量輸入電路(4)的輸出端印制導(dǎo)線連接,CPU電路(I)的數(shù)字輸出端與隔離芯片(12)的輸入端印制導(dǎo)線連接,CPU電路(I)的CAN通訊端口與CAN驅(qū)動(dòng)器(14)的通訊端口印制導(dǎo)線連接; 開關(guān)Kl的輸出端分別與5V隔離電源(7)的輸入端、12V隔離電源(8)的輸入端印制導(dǎo)線連接;濾波單元(9)的模擬信號(hào)輸出端與多路模擬開關(guān)(10)的輸入端印制導(dǎo)線連接,多路模擬開關(guān)(10)的輸出端與A/D轉(zhuǎn)換器(11)的模擬輸入端印制導(dǎo)線連接;隔離芯片(12)的數(shù)字輸出端與電子繼電器開關(guān)(13)的輸入端印制導(dǎo)線連接;CAN總線驅(qū)動(dòng)器(14)的輸出端與終端電阻R印制導(dǎo)線連接; 外部輸入的電源,經(jīng)過電源電路(6 )轉(zhuǎn)換為5V、12V和24V三種電源后,供CPU電路(I)、A/D采集電路(2 )、開關(guān)量輸出電路(3 )、開關(guān)量輸入電路(4 )和CAN總線通訊電路(5 )正常工作供電使用;A/D采集電路(2)將外部模擬信號(hào)經(jīng)濾波單元(9)進(jìn)行濾波處理后,由多路模擬開關(guān)(10 )選擇輸出至A/D轉(zhuǎn)換器(11),A/D轉(zhuǎn)換器(11)將模擬信號(hào)通過量化和比較,轉(zhuǎn)換為數(shù)字信號(hào),輸出至CPU電路(1),實(shí)現(xiàn)對(duì)外部模擬輸入信號(hào)的采集;外部開關(guān)信號(hào)量輸入至開關(guān)量輸入電路(4),經(jīng)過擴(kuò)展I/O芯片(15),實(shí)現(xiàn)電平轉(zhuǎn)換和邏輯鎖存,將外部開關(guān)信號(hào)實(shí)時(shí)輸出至CPU電路(I);開關(guān)量輸出電路(3 )將CPU電路(I)控制輸出邏輯電平信號(hào)通過隔離芯片(12)隔離輸出后,驅(qū)動(dòng)電子繼電器開關(guān)(13)的通斷,實(shí)現(xiàn)將CPU電路控制輸出邏輯轉(zhuǎn)為加載于負(fù)載上的功率電壓;CAN總線通訊電路(5)通過CAN總線驅(qū)動(dòng)器(14)和終端電阻R,將外部CAN總線傳輸?shù)牟罘中盘?hào)轉(zhuǎn)換為與CPU電路(I)共地的電平信號(hào),通過與CPU電路(I)的通訊端口的連接,實(shí)現(xiàn)對(duì)總線的控制和訪問;CPU電路(I)將來自經(jīng)A/D采集電路(2)、開關(guān)量輸入電路(4)、CAN總線通訊電路(5)處理獲得的數(shù)字信號(hào)和通訊數(shù)據(jù),進(jìn)行邏輯處理和計(jì)算,轉(zhuǎn)換為控制開關(guān)量輸出電路(3)、CAN總線通訊電路(5)的輸出控制信號(hào),實(shí)現(xiàn)對(duì)外部負(fù)載的閉環(huán)控制和總線通訊。
全文摘要
本發(fā)明公開了一種電液智能分布式控制器,包括CPU電路(1)、A/D采集電路(2)、開關(guān)量輸出電路(3)、開關(guān)量輸入電路(4)和電源電路(6)、CAN總線通訊電路(5)。電源電路(6)輸出至其他電路的供電輸入端,CPU電路(1)與其他電路印制導(dǎo)線連接。電源電路(6)將外部電源轉(zhuǎn)為控制器所需三種電源。CPU電路(1)將A/D采集電路(2)、開關(guān)量輸入電路(4)、CAN總線通訊電路(5)采集的外部輸入和通訊數(shù)據(jù),進(jìn)行邏輯處理計(jì)算,經(jīng)開關(guān)量輸出電路(3)和CAN總線通訊電路(5),實(shí)現(xiàn)對(duì)外部負(fù)載閉環(huán)控制和總線通訊。集汽車電子、總線技術(shù)的本控制器在特種車輛、工程機(jī)械及工廠自動(dòng)化領(lǐng)域有較廣闊應(yīng)用前景。
文檔編號(hào)G05B19/04GK102902214SQ20121039423
公開日2013年1月30日 申請(qǐng)日期2012年10月17日 優(yōu)先權(quán)日2012年10月17日
發(fā)明者陳治國(guó), 邱旭陽(yáng), 聶光瑋, 王雷 申請(qǐng)人:北京機(jī)械設(shè)備研究所